Comprehending White Copy Paper
White copy paper usually includes a smooth surface and is frequently made from cellulose fibers. The most typical kind of white paper used in printers and photo copiers is known as "bond paper," which is valued for its ink compatibility and versatility.
Kinds Of White Copy Paper
There are different types of white copy paper, each accommodating different needs. Below is a breakdown of the most common types:
| Type | Weight (GSM) | Common Uses | Functions |
|---|---|---|---|
| Basic Copy Paper | 70-80 GSM | Everyday printing | Economical, suitable for general usage |
| Premium Copy Paper | 90-120 GSM | Expert files | Higher brightness, smoother surface |
| Resume Paper | 120-160 GSM | Resumes, crucial files | Heavier, frequently with a textured surface |
| Cardstock | 180-300 GSM | Greeting cards, craft jobs | Thicker, more rigid |
| Recycled Paper | 70-100 GSM | Environment-friendly printing | Made from recycled materials |
Key Features to Consider
When choosing white copy paper, consider the following features:
- Weight: Measured in grams per square meter (GSM), weight impacts the feel and sturdiness of the paper.
- Brightness: Measured on a scale of 1 to 100, brightness determines how vibrant colors appear on the paper. A higher brightness level normally translates to more vibrant colors.
- Finish: A4 Paper Delivery surfaces can be smooth, textured, or matte. The surface you pick can affect ink absorption and print quality.
- Opacity: A higher opacity suggests less danger of see-through, specifically essential for double-sided printing.

Finest Practices for Choosing White Copy Paper
Picking the suitable white copy paper can substantially impact the quality of printed materials. Here are some best practices:
1. Determine Your Needs
What is the function of the document? If you're printing professional documents, consider using premium Discount Copy Paper paper that enhances the overall presentation. For daily printing, fundamental copy paper is sufficient.
2. Check Printer Compatibility
Before purchasing, check the requirements of your printer. Some printers perform better with certain weights and finishes. Using the suggested paper can prevent jams and misprints.
3. Think About Environmental Impact
Choose recycled paper whenever possible. Many brands now offer high-quality recycled options that are environmentally friendly without jeopardizing on print quality.
4. Test Samples
If you're not sure which paper type to select, demand samples from suppliers. Evaluating different weights and surfaces can help you make an educated choice about what works best for your requirements.
5. Store Properly
To maintain the quality of your paper, shop it in a cool, dry place. Humidity can trigger paper to warp or end up being fragile, affecting print performance.
FAQ About White Copy Paper
Q1: Can I use white copy paper for inkjet and printer?
A1: Yes, the majority of white copy documents are created for both inkjet and printer. Nevertheless, always check the requirements to guarantee compatibility with your printer type.
Q2: What weight of paper is best for printing pictures?
A2: For photographs, think about using premium or shiny paper that is heavier (normally 200 GSM or more) to boost print quality and color vibrancy.
Q3: Is recycled paper as excellent as routine paper?
A3: Yes, high-quality recycled paper performs comparably to conventional paper. It is often produced with advanced innovation that guarantees brightness and smoothness.
Q4: How do I know the brightness of the paper?

Q5: Can I use white copy paper for double-sided printing?
A5: Yes, but it's important to choose a paper with high opacity to prevent ink from bleeding through on the other side.
